              Re: Upper A arm cross shafts - not the same

              Hi Harry.
              You just haven't looked in the right place.
              The newly revised '66 JG, pg. 155, has the description, with pictures.
              "Original upper "A" arm cross shafts have "round" elevated area where the arm attaches to the retaining threaded studs. Early "A" arm cross shaft profiles are square. Known original cars have been observed with both styles, left, or right until approximately late December, 1965."
